Crisis In Imo: Is It A Sin To School In Owerri? - Student Laments

Fear has engulfed the students of Imo State University (IMSU) as several reports says soldiers are going from hostel to hostel arresting students in search of gunmen in Imo State.

Reports says the soldiers label the students as members of the proscribed Indigenous People of Biafra (IPOB) after picking them up.

This might be because of the killing of Ahmed Gulak, a former aide to former Nigerian President Goodluck Jonathan, who was killed on Saturday night in Owerri, Imo State capital city.

Twitter is awash with stories of the soldiers invading hotels and picking unsuspecting students.

Imo State University is currently conducting exams. Students have asked that the exams be postponed due to insecurity and the exams has been shifted to 7th of June, 2021.
